District starts year with a new vision

This past summer, the San Benito CISD Board of Trustees approved the Re-Imagine 2021 Strategic Plan — a collaborative effort of the Trustees, district administrators and staff as well as students, parents, and business and community members.

Designed to guide the district toward an exciting future of excellence and remarkable accomplishments, the Strategic Plan includes a new mission statement, vision statement, and set of core values.

The school district’s new guiding principles are the following:

Mission Statement

The mission of the San Benito CISD is to provide a premiere education for all students, through a positive and safe learning environment, so that its graduates are college, career, and workforce ready.

Vision Statement

The vision of San Benito CISD is to be the gold standard in all areas of public education.

Core Values

San Benito CISD believes that:

– All students can and will learn

– All teachers can teach

– High expectations for all encourage excellence

– Resources to support students’ needs must be provided

– Excellence in teaching and learning is vital

– All students will be supported to pursue their passion upon graduation

– Respect for all individuals is essential

– A community with shared ownership, purpose, and commitment work well together

“I am super excited to begin the 2016-2017 school year with a new vision, mission statement, and core values. These three statements are the basis for everything we do in the district,” explains San Benito CISD Superintendent of Schools Dr. Adrian Vega.

“As our vision states, ’The vision of San Benito CISD is to be the gold standard in all areas of public education.’ This vision is all encompassing of everything we do. We are simply striving to be the best in everything we do,” Vega added.
